Sunny Health & Fitness' (SF-T4400) folding treadmill is another budget-friendly, high-quality treadmill. Its deck is more than 55 inches long and 20 inches wide, which means you can take normal running strides, even for more serious runners. Additionally, it comes with an easy-drop mechanism that allows the treadmill to be gently unfolded instead of letting it crash down on the floor. This feature is particularly useful in the event that you work with someone who might be concerned by the sound of running on the ground.

If you want to run on a treadmill that is easy on your joints The Horizon 7.4 is an excellent choice. It has a large running deck that offers plenty of space for your strides as well as a shock-absorbing mechanism that reduces stress on your hips and knees and 15 pre-set workout programs with a device shelf, two cup holders for water or snacks, and it supports fitness apps like Peloton, Studio, and Zwift. It also comes with a 3.5 CHP motor, which is above the industry average and more than enough for runners of all levels. The only drawback is that it is a very heavy and large treadmill, particularly when folded, taking up more than 3 feet of length and close to 6 feet in height. Be sure to measure your space and height clearance under your furniture before purchasing.

When comparing folding treadmills with an incline, consider the maximum speed and capacity for weight of each to ensure that it is able to meet your needs. If you're a serious runner, for instance, you'll want to choose a treadmill with an extremely high maximum speed, and it's recommended to choose a deck with a larger capacity as well.

The ability of treadmills to alter the slope is another crucial factor. Some treadmills have a fixed incline, while others have adjustable settings. This lets you target different muscle groups or alter your exercise routine. It's especially helpful when you're trying to shed weight, since it isn't easy to burn calories simply by running flat out.

Make sure you're aware of how easy it is to fold and unfold your treadmill, particularly if you have little storage space or are planning to use the treadmill in shared spaces. Certain treadmills are notoriously difficult to fold. You might require assistance when you're weak or lack patience. It is recommended to choose models with wheels that can fold into an upright position. This will make it easier to transport when not in use. The last thing to do is ensure that you verify the warranty of your folding treadmill. This will ensure that you are covered in the event that something goes wrong during the warranty period.
